I have an 0lder allis Chalmers 185 (about 75 hp), it has been a pretty good reliable older tractor. I purchased a massey ferguson 1531 four wheel drive with a loader thinking it would be a handy light tractor on the farm. I have been around the farm and tractor all my life.( all different makes and models: John Deere, allis Chalmers, ih,Ford, Kubota, case, ect.) This massey ferguson 1531 Will not hold up on the farm. I told dealer I use the allis for heavier work loads. My father has a John Deere 4100 which is rated smaller than my massey ferguson. He has had his John Deere over 10 years. His John Deere has been very reliable and kicks my massey ferguson's butt. My massey ferguson has about 1500 hours. The four wheel drive has shelled 3 times. The steering cylinder broke. The oil cooler sprung a leak. The three point lift arms have screwed up three different times. The pto shelled and I concerned it may shell again because it won't stay km engaged. The joy stick hand for the loader kept breaking, finally I put a handle on it from an old John Deere 55 combine. That solved that particular issue. As for me a massey ferguson compact tractor is the most unreliable piece of equipment I have ever owned bar none from cars trucks, tractors, machinery, lawn equipment, etc. My opinion is a massey ferguson compact tractor is basically a throw away junk tractor. My father purchased a John Deere 4100 four wheel tractor with a loader about 10- 12 years ago. It is about 22 hp. He has had really good luck with it. He has scooped manure, dug up water lines, plowed snow and use the loader to break drifts. He has a 5 ft brush hog that he used to mow with. The tractor handled the brush hog very nicely. He also has a belly mower, however he does not like the belly mower and purchased a zero turn mower. My advice mow your 2 acres with a brush hog and use a zero turn for up close around your home.
